    It may be that 3rd party batteries are not actually that good as original Sony ones, but I'm not sure about that one.

    Concerning Map This!, by default it runs at 333 MHz, and this indeed drains the battery rather quickly.

    You can set STARTUPFREQUENCY in config.txt to 111. That makes Map This! slower, but your battery will last longer. There is a bug though, when you go to GPS info screen and back to the map, it always switches to 333 MHz.

    zerodays: it hangs because it doesn't reopen the file handles, which I think are lost when you go to sleep mode. You can easily fix this by going back to the map selection screen before putting the PSP in standby mode.
